- questioner
neutral register, common in classrooms and interviews
- querist
very formal, mainly legal or academic
- asker
informal, rare in written English
用法筆記
More formal than 'asker' or 'questioner'. Common in customer service, journalism, and official contexts. The variant spelling 'enquirer' is the British form.
